Hi everyone, I need some help with batch processing. Sorry for the long post with huge figures.

I have a datafile with multiple Y columns, which looks like this:


Now I want to calculate the autocorrelation (lag=1) value and significance for each Y column, and export those two values into a new summary sheet.

First I selected the first Y column, and performed analysis using the "Simple Time Series Analysis" app, and managed to get the report:


Then I copied those two values and pasted the corresponding link to a new sheet (sheet 2):


Then I went to use the "Repeat this for all Y columns" command


But instead of getting a nice table containing the useful values for all the Y columns, each Y column generated its individual ACF result sheet and nothing is happening to the table in sheet 2.



Please, could someone teach me how to do this properly?
